I'm the opposite really, I don't care how big a band is commercially if its not something I enjoy so 1975 would do nothing for me and wouldnt headline most festivals around Europe.

In terms of foreign festivals I would really recommend Nos Alive, hey have a really good mix of old and new, I stay in hotels, I'm too old now to be camping especially in the Portuguese heat. The festivals has a fantastic atmosphere, its cheap and its not too big, you can walk from one edge of the festival to the other in 5-10 minutes but theres space to chill out with a beer and soak it all in.
